Mufti Sheikh Ravil Gainutdin meets the Ambassador of Iran Mufti Sheikh Ravil Gainutdin, chairman of the Religious Board of Muslims of the Russian Federation and the Russia Muftis Council, met with Ambassador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ary of the Islamic Republic of Iran to the Russian Federation Kazem Jalali. The meeting was attended by deputy muftis Rushan Abbyasov and Ildar Galeyev, as well as the embassy staff.

At the beginning of the meeting, Mufti Sheikh Ravil Gainutdin conveyed greetings and best wishes to the leadership and people of Iran. The parties agreed that there were many common points between the two countries since they shared similar views on many topical issues.

The participants emphasised that spiritual and religious ties and contacts between our countries constitute an integral part of their relations. They reminded that Islam is a religion of peace, justice, and moderation, and that the peoples of Russia and Iran hope that justice and mutual respect would lay the foundation for a dialogue between all countries of the world.

It was also mentioned that during the speech of the Iranian President Seyyed Ebrahim Raisi at the UN General Assembly in New York,he picked up the Quran and said that this Holy Book calls mankind to rationality, spirituality, truth, justice, and proclaims unity and equality of all ihuman beings.

The parties discussed further cooperation, including participation in international events and the implementation of joint projects.
